There are undoubtedly some places from motion pictures that we wish really existed. Whether it’s The Grid from TRON or Hill Valley in the year 2015 from Back to the Future Part II or Walley World from National Lampoon’s Vacation. Unfortunately, it’s just not possible unless you happen to have been able to be on the set of those films. But even then, it’s not real. However, a new art show from Gallery 1988 pretends that these locations are real in Postcard Correspondence, which features postcards from various fictional places (some real) from film and television.
